Output 58890955faa0c87466f4808924e3d58513f0f7e927c591ea3b05fd3527ffff98:2

value
968500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7ec52153c6218d41e97fc484bd91970fac8f041c OP_EQUALVERIFY OP_CHECKSIG
address
DGhPqGsPW7uSnW6sc792ThCx8diYuUcm4d
transaction
58890955faa0c87466f4808924e3d58513f0f7e927c591ea3b05fd3527ffff98